Responsibilities and duties of the Project Director role

Reporting to the Senior Leadership Team you will:

  • Lead and manage the mobilization, execution, and successful delivery of the Sizewell C Project from contract award through to completion.
  • Undertake a full contract review and establish robust project controls aligned with NEC3 contractual requirements.
  • Develop project programmes, resource plans, mobilization strategies, and recruitment plans where required.
  • Implement and manage the Contract Quality Assurance Plan (CQAP) and associated quality processes.
  • Establish project policies, procedures, and governance structures to ensure optimum project performance.
  • Lead all aspects of project delivery including engineering, procurement, manufacturing, installation, testing, and commissioning activities.
  • Ensure timely delivery of all project documentation, equipment, services, and handover requirements.
  • Maintain project risk registers and develop effective mitigation strategies.
  • Drive commercial performance through effective management of NEC3 contractual mechanisms including early warnings, compensation events, and target cost management.
  • Provide clear and concise reporting to senior stakeholders on project progress, risks, opportunities, and financial performance.
  • Ensure compliance with all applicable nuclear regulations, quality standards, and company management systems.
  • Lead Health, Safety, Environmental and Quality performance, promoting a strong nuclear safety culture thro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Lead, develop and optimize the project team, ensuring high performance and effective integration of personnel across multiple disciplines.
  • Ensure delivery of the project within agreed scope, programme, quality requirements, and budget targets.
